> Well I inspected that crossing on Friday lunch time (when the
> Showgrounds (SGS) trains run at 5 minute intervals):
> GATES DOWN
> Down Broadmeadows (BMS)
> Up BMS
> Down SGS
> Up SGS
> Up Sprinter
> Down VLP
> Up Special (low lines, empty Bayside Hitachi)
> GATES UP (about 2 minutes)
> GATES DOWN
> Up SGS
> Down SGS
> GATES UP (about 2 minutes)
> GATES DOWN
> Down SGS
> Up SGS
> GATES UP (about 2 minutes)
> GATES DOWN
> Up SGS
> Down SGS
> Down BMS
> Up BMS
> Down Sprinter
> GATES UP.
>
> etc.....
>
> If you think that is bad try Oaks Day in the evening peak.  You have all
> the 3-5 minute service on the Flemington Racecourse (RCE) Line, then the
> peak hour service on the BMS line and the peak hour V/Line service.
>
> (That is why Oaks day is worse than Cup Day, the RCE service is the
> same, but cup day is a Saturday timetable for normal trains, but Oaks
> day is a weekday service)
